    • An amplifier for an optical receiver is disclosed. The amplifier includes a common base buffer, a differential amplifier, and some buffer amplifiers, where circuit block from the common base buffer to the buffer amplifiers have the differential arrangement and are connected in series in this order. The amplifier further includes an offset compensator that receives the outputs of the buffer amplifier put in the rear end of the amplifier and outputs control signals, which are complementary to each other and filtered by a low-pass-filter, to the base of the transistors in the common base buffer to compensate the offset appeared in the output of the buffer amplifier.
    • 公开了一种用于光接收器的放大器。 该放大器包括一个公共基极缓冲器,一个差分放大器和一些缓冲放大器,其中从公共基极缓冲器到缓冲放大器的电路块具有差分布置并按此顺序串联连接。 放大器还包括偏移补偿器,其接收放在放大器的后端的缓冲放大器的输出,并输出彼此互补并被低通滤波器滤波的控制信号到晶体管的基极 在公共基本缓冲器中补偿偏移出现在缓冲放大器的输出端。

    • An anti-lock control method for a vehicle includes the steps of: calculating an operation control quantity on the basis of a braking pressure at the start of an anti-lock control when a wheel is about to be locked during braking, and controlling the operation of an actuator, capable of adjusting the braking force of a wheel brake by the operation control quantity in order to reduce the braking force. In this process, the braking pressure at the start of anti-lock control is corrected with the locking tendency of the wheel to set an adjusted reference braking pressure, and the operation control quantity is calculated on the basis of the adjusted reference braking pressure. Thus, it is possible to determine the reference braking pressure with good accuracy, leading to an enhanced accuracy of the anti-lock control.
    • 一种用于车辆的防抱死控制方法包括以下步骤:当制动期间车轮即将被锁定时,基于防抱死控制开始时的制动压力来计算操作控制量,并且控制操作 的致动器,其能够通过操作控制量来调节车轮制动器的制动力,以便减小制动力。 在该过程中,以防止锁定控制开始时的制动压力以车轮的锁定倾向进行修正,以设定调整的参考制动压力,并且基于调整的参考制动压力来计算操作控制量。 因此,可以以良好的精度确定参考制动压力,从而提高防抱死控制的精度。
